A practical guide to living your later years with wisdom and purpose, featuring inspiring stories and thought-provoking exercises.When we claim our place at the fire, we enter into the circle of vital elders who have been the source of wisdom in society since time immemorial. We do this by courageously reexamining and rediscovering who we are, where we belong, what we care about, and what our life's purpose is.
Claiming Your Place at the Fire invites you to approach the second half of your life as an empty canvas, ready to be filled with a new and vibrant sense of purpose. It shows you how to stoke the wisdom you’ve gained to burn more brightly to light the way for yourself and others. Through stories and exercises, you will learn to look at yourself with new eyes and answer four key questions:
Who am I?
Where do I belong?
What do I care about?
and What is my purpose
Claiming Your Place at the Fire: Living the Second Half of Your Life On Purpose presents a new paradigm of successful aging for men and women entering into and moving through the second half of their lives
Through an exploration of key concepts like purpose and renewal, and by drawing upon the timeless metaphor of fire, it enables readers to become what the authors call "new elders"-individuals who realize the power that comes with true wisdom and who accept the deep responsibility to share that wisdom for the benefit of their loved ones, their communities, and the world at large; to do so is what authors Leider and Shapiro mean by "claiming your place at the fire."
